A new unusual bis-tetrahydroxanthone connected through an ether bond, named asperdichrome (1), was isolated from a culture broth of Aspergillus sp. TPU1343 together with two known dimeric polyketides, secalonic acids D (2) and F (3). The fungus was isolated from a freshwater sample in Okinawa, Japan. The structure of 1 was elucidated on the basis of its spectroscopic data and comparisons were made with related compounds. Compounds 1 and 3 (heterodimers) inhibited the activity of protein tyrosine phosphatase 1B (PTP1B) with IC50 values of 6.0 and 9.6 mu M, respectively. Compound 2 (homodimer) showed reduced activity against PTP1B (40% inhibition at 15.7 mu M). This is the first study on the inhibitory activities of tetrahydroxanthones against PTP1B.
